NAME
       dbfdump - Dump the record of the dbf file

FORMAT
	       dbfdump [options] files

       where options are

	       --rs	       output record separator (default newline)
	       --fs	       output field separator (default colon)
	       --fields	       comma separated list of fields to print (default all)
	       --undef	       string to print for NULL values (default empty)
	       --memofile      specifies unstandard name of attached memo file
	       --memosep       separator for dBase III dbt's (default \x1a\x1a)

	       --nomemo	       do not try to read the memo (dbt/fpt) file
	       --info	       print info about the file and fields
		       with additional --SQL parameter, outputs the SQL create table
	       --version       print version of the XBase library
	       --table	       output in nice table format (only available when
		       Data::ShowTable is installed, overrides rs and fs)

SYNOPSIS
	       dbfdump -fields id,msg table.dbf
	       dbfdump -fs=' : ' table
	       dbfdump --nomemo file.dbf

	       ssh user@host 'cat file.dbf.gz' | gunzip - | dbfdump -

DESCRIPTION
       Dbfdump prints to standard output the content of dbf files listed. By
       default, it prints all fields, separated by colons, one record on a
       line. The output record and column separators can be changed by
       switches on the command line. You can also ask only for some fields to
       be printed.

       The content of associated memo files (dbf, fpt) is printed for memo
       fields, unless you use the "--nomemo" option.

       You can specify reading the standard input by putting dash (-) instead
       of file name.
